Police are searching for teenager Owen Harding, who is missing from his home in Saltdean.

The 16-year-old was last seen leaving his home address about 7pm on Thursday 26 March. He has not been in touch with any friends or family since then, and his disappearance is out of character.

Owen is described as white, about 5’9”, of athletic build, with short brown hair. He normally wears white trainers, tracksuit trousers and a dark hoodie.

A DESPERATE mother is appealing for help to find her teenage son who is missing during the coronavirus lockdown.

Stella Harding, whose 16-year-old son Owen has not been seen since Thursday, is pleading for information as emergency services comb the shoreline.

Sussex Police said officers had been searching the beaches last night in a bid to find the teenager who was last seen leaving his home in Bevendean Avenue, Saltdean, at about 6.45pm.

Owen left the house to watch the sunset in the Telscombe Tye area and has not been in contact with family or friends since.

He is white, about 5ft 9in, of athletic build, with short brown hair.

He normally wears white trainers, tracksuit trousers and a dark hoodie.

A Sussex Police spokesman said: “Anyone who sees him or knows where he could be is asked to report it online or call 101, quoting serial 1198 of 26/03.”
